A VIEW NEAR CASTLEISLAND, SHOWING THE SCENES OF THE OUTRAGES, 1886: 1. Galvins Farm. Galvin was shot at because he was suspected of paying Rent. 2. Place where Mr. Herbert was shot dead on the Road. 3. Place where Farmer Hickey was shot dead. 4. Doolings Farm. Dooling has been twice murderously attacked because he was suspected of paying his Rent. 5. Place where Kearney was shot. 6. Position of Mike Flynns House
